Es scheint, dass ich ein Berechtigungsproblem habe, eine .exe unter Windows mit Jenkins auszuführen.
Wissenswertes über das System:
- Ich habe einen Windows-Benutzer namens "Tester". Dieser Benutzer hat Administratorrechte
- Jenkins wird als Dienst unter Verwendung des Tester-Benutzernamens ausgeführt
Ich habe einen Job, der Folgendes tut:
cd C:Program Files (x86)Jenkinsworkspacesahitools toggle_IE_proxy.exe enable
Der Prozess ist stumm, keine Ausgabe. Die ausführbare Datei muss wahrscheinlich einige Werte in der Registrierung ändern.
Mit diesem Befehl aktivieren Sie das Kontrollkästchen "Proxy verwenden ...".
Hinweis: es funktioniert gut, wenn ich den Befehl in einer cmd.exe als Benutzer "Tester" ausführe.
Hast du eine Idee, was dort passiert?
Danke vielmals
Antworten:
0 für die Antwort № 1Es scheint, dass das Deaktivieren der UAC mein Problem gelöst hat